The Verdict: Which is Better?
When placing Organic Granola Bites and Fruit Chews, Minis, Sours side-by-side, the nutritional differences become quite clear. Both products cater to specific dietary needs, but picking the right one depends on whether you are prioritizing weight loss, muscle gain, or clean eating.
Organic Granola Bites is the more energy-dense option here, packing 65 more calories per 100g than Fruit Chews, Minis, Sours. If you are looking for sustained energy or fueling a workout, this higher caloric density might be an advantage.
In terms of sugar control, Organic Granola Bites takes the lead with only 17.5g of sugar per 100g, whereas Fruit Chews, Minis, Sours contains 67.31g. Lower sugar content is often linked to better metabolic health.
Looking to build muscle? Organic Granola Bites offers a protein boost with 7.5g per 100g, outperforming Fruit Chews, Minis, Sours in this category.
